    breakfast: Oatmeal, Cottage Cheese, Banana & EFA supplement
    Snack: Granola bar
    Lunch: Chili with wheat crackers, tuna, cottage cheese
    snack: Protein Drink
    Dinner: Wheat tortillas with chicken and salsa, natural PB on wheat EFA & Multi.
    Before Bed: Protein drink.

    1. 1 scoop of whey, cereal with skim milk
    2. banana, 1.5 tbsp natural peanut butter, 2 slices of wheat bread
    3. pre work out, half banana, 1/4 cup oats, 1 scoop of whey
    4. post work out, same as pre
    5. 2 chicken breasts, apple, 1 tbsp natural peanut butter
    6. banana, 1.5 tbsp natural peanut butter, 2 slices of wheat bread
    7. 1/2 cup cottage cheese, 1/2 cup skim milk, 1 tbsp natural peanut butter
